Smooth Operators: Call Center Chaos
Smooth Operators: Call Center Chaos cover
Developers
Heydeck Games
Engines
XNA
Release dates
Windows January 23, 2013

Key points

Mac version planned.[1]
No video options.

System requirements

Windows
Minimum Recommended
Operating system (OS) XP, Vista, 7
Processor (CPU) 1.8 GHz Dual Core
System memory (RAM)
Hard disk drive (HDD) 250 MB
Video card (GPU) 256 MB of VRAM
